ERICKSON v. THOMPSON

No. 51556.

135 N.W.2d 107 (1965)

Inez J. ERICKSON, Administratrix of the Estate of Joel Morris Erickson, Deceased, and Inez J. Erickson, Appellees, v. Duane Rodger THOMPSON, Appellant.

Supreme Court of Iowa.

May 4, 1965.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Ross H. Sidney, of Austin, Grefe & Sidney, Des Moines, for appellant.

Larson & Larson, Story City, and Clark & Clark, Ames, for appellees.


PETERSON, Justice.

This is a law action for damages by plaintiff, for herself and Joel Morris Erickson's Estate. It stems from an automobile wreck which happened at the intersection of Highway No. 69 and an east and west gravel road, about five and one-half miles north of Ames in Story County.
